| Thanks all for the help, still doesn't work though: I manged to enter the menu, change the boot device from Sata HD to Sata CD-Rom drive, press Esc, select "boot this configuration" and when it exit it gives me the usual black screen with cursor (promt) expecting commands (no attempts to boot at all) and of course if I press reset, it starts from HD (going straight to Workbench). The manual says that at this point it should boot from the CD (which of course is in the drive). _________________ SamFlex Complete 800Mhz System + AmigaOS 4.1 Update 4 Amiga 2000 DKB 2MB ChipRam GVP G-Force040 Picasso 2 OS3.9 BB2 AmigaCD 32

| Solved! here is what was wrong in case another noob needs it: I followed Yaroze procedure (stopped the auto-boot and entered the menu by typing "menu" at the prompt. As Yaroze writes above you probably must initiate the booting sequence manually (with the suggested "boota" command) when you do it this way. Anyway while waiting for a reply I tryed again this time pressing enter when the system asks for it (although I was told so many times I thought everybody were talking about the initial "press key to stop autobooting" ) and entered the menu directly without having to write anything. At that point everything was smooth sailing
